WebSep 19, 2024 · The relationship between these emotions—and their associated clinical conditions, anxiety disorders and mood disorders—is complex and somewhat idiosyncratic. 1 For one person, anxiety can lead to avoidance and isolation. Isolation can result in a lack of opportunity for pleasurable experiences, which then leads to low mood. It can affect the way you feel, act, and think. Depression is a common problem among older adults, but clinical depression is not a normal part of aging. In fact, studies show that most older adults feel satisfied with their lives, despite having more illnesses or physical problems than younger people. henry county school login
